Output 74fb5f92f08b91e788481cdaa08877d7b9be232d580d16ba8699e25d696a8f64:3

value
1032028389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e58fdc4167fb320709220065a2b33ae712f3653b OP_EQUAL
address
3Ncq14qD9arnvkRSEEXBqPsBjEpoEgC7PE
transaction
74fb5f92f08b91e788481cdaa08877d7b9be232d580d16ba8699e25d696a8f64
spent
true